Course Content
The course covers the main environmental risks and opportunities facing organisations:
- The importance of resource efficiency.
- The impacts of pollution, prevention, control and legislation.
- The impact of transport,
- Knowing how employees can support environmental sustainability.
By the end of the course, you will:
- have knowledge and understanding of the main environmental and economic risks and opportunities,
- have knowledge and understanding of compliance obligations and business drivers for change,
- have knowledge and understanding of the main potential impacts on environment and sustainability,
- have knowledge and understanding of how to improve environmental performance.
IEMA Assessment
The assessment consists of an online 20 question multiple-choice test and learners must achieve 70% to pass. The test is completed through the IEMA assessment portal and candidates are sent a link upon registration to the assessment.
